Dios Creo Todo





Today was the first day that we really got the chance to interact with all of the children. The children had been told that VBS will begin at 2:00, by 1:00 the children were standing at the doors and peeking in the windows. Their enthusiasm was contagious and over 60 kids showed up.
As they were arriving, we set out coloring pages and they were so thankful to have a few crayons. They were so precious and gave us all their pictures.
Today we read the story of Creation from a Spanish Bible. I was amazed at their interest and how well they listened. We worked side-by-side with the Pastor, the Sunday School director, teachers and mothers.
They played music and games and did a craft. For today's craft we made butterflies (mariposa) out of coffee filters and clothespins. Children of all ages were so diligent in decorating their butterflies. We saw patterns and pictures that told stories. They were all so proud of their butterflies and wanted to give them to us. Eventually they understood that it was theirs to keep and protectively carried them home.
